Understanding Division
Division is one of the four basic arithmetic operations, along with addition, subtraction, and multiplication. It is the process of finding out how many times one number is contained within another number. The division operation is represented by the symbol ‘÷’ or ‘/’. For example, in the expression 10 divided 8, 10 is the dividend, 8 is the divisor, and the result is the quotient.
The Basics of 10 Divided 8
When we say 10 divided 8, we are asking how many times 8 can be subtracted from 10 before we reach zero. This can be broken down into simpler steps:
- Start with the number 10.
- Subtract 8 from 10.
- Repeat the subtraction until you can no longer subtract 8 without going below zero.
In this case, you can subtract 8 from 10 once, which leaves you with 2. Since 2 is less than 8, you cannot subtract 8 again. Therefore, the quotient is 1, and the remainder is 2.

Alternatively, you can use long division to solve this problem. Long division is a methodical way to perform division, especially useful for larger numbers. Here’s how you can do it for 10 divided 8:
- Write 10 inside the division symbol and 8 outside.
- Ask how many times 8 goes into 10. The answer is 1.
- Write 1 above the line.
- Multiply 8 by 1 to get 8.
- Subtract 8 from 10 to get 2.
- Bring down the next digit (if any) and repeat the process.
Since there are no more digits to bring down, the process stops here. The quotient is 1, and the remainder is 2.
Interpreting the Results
The result of 10 divided 8 gives us a quotient of 1 and a remainder of 2. This means that 8 goes into 10 one time with 2 left over. In mathematical terms, this can be expressed as:
10 ÷ 8 = 1 with a remainder of 2
Alternatively, you can express the result as a mixed number or a decimal. As a mixed number, it would be 1 2⁄8, which simplifies to 1 1⁄4. As a decimal, it would be 1.25.
